;
; OSI Serial/Cassette and console input/output.
;
; Build using:
; ca65 -g -l example2.s
; ld65 -t none -vm -o example2.bin example2.o
; ./bintolod -s 0000 -l 0000 example2.bin >example2.lod
;
; Then upload and run using:
; ascii-xfr -s example2.lod >/dev/ttyUSB0
; Useful ROM Routines:
; Get key from keyboard and return in A
; $FD00
; Send character to terminal screen.
; Character in A. Handles CR, LF, etc.
; Maintains cursor position as $D300 +($0200). Default (bottom left) is $65.
; $BF2D
; Send character to ACIA
; $FCB1
; Read character from ACIA
; $FE80
; ROM monitor uses these page zero addresses, so avoid:
; $FB,$FC,$FE,$FF
.org 0
; Write chars to serial port/UART
clearscreen:
ldx #$FF
lda #' '
loop1: sta $D000,x
sta $D100,x
sta $D300,x
sta $D200,x
dex
bne loop1
lda #$65
sta $0200
loop: jsr $FD00
jsr $BF2D
jsr $FCB1
jmp loop
